Understanding the Ransomware Threat to ESXi Systems and Stealthy SSH Tunnels
In recent months, cybersecurity researchers have observed a troubling trend: ransomware attacks are increasingly targeting ESXi systems. These systems, integral to virtualized environments, are being exploited not only for their direct vulnerabilities but also as conduits for command-and-control (C2) operations. The stealthy use of SSH tunnels in these attacks allows cybercriminals to maintain a low profile while navigating corporate networks. This article delves into the technical intricacies of this threat, how these attacks are executed, and the underlying principles that make them effective.
The Role of ESXi in Cybersecurity
VMware ESXi is a hypervisor that enables efficient management of virtual machines (VMs). It operates on bare-metal hardware, allowing multiple operating systems to run concurrently on a single physical server. The appeal of ESXi systems in a corporate environment is significant, as they facilitate resource optimization and improve operational flexibility. However, the very features that make ESXi appealing also create vulnerabilities. Many deployments of ESXi are inadequately monitored and secured, making them prime targets for attackers.
Cybercriminals have recognized that ESXi appliances can serve as a persistent foothold within corporate networks. Once compromised, these appliances can be leveraged to establish SSH tunnels—encrypted pathways that allow attackers to communicate with their C2 servers without raising alarms. This method is particularly insidious because it exploits legitimate protocols and tools commonly used in network administration, making detection challenging.
How Ransomware Uses SSH Tunnels for C2 Operations
The exploitation process typically begins with the ransomware gaining initial access to the ESXi system, often through weak passwords, unpatched vulnerabilities, or misconfigured network settings. Once inside, attackers can deploy additional tools and scripts to facilitate their operations.
Establishing an SSH Tunnel:
1. Access and Control: After compromising the ESXi host, attackers may use existing SSH access or install a backdoor. This grants them control over the system and the ability to execute commands remotely.
2. Tunneling Traffic: Using SSH tunneling, attackers create an encrypted tunnel that allows them to redirect traffic to their C2 infrastructure. This is accomplished by configuring the SSH server on the ESXi system to forward specific ports or traffic types, effectively making the compromised appliance a proxy for their malicious activities.
3. Maintaining Stealth: Since SSH traffic is often whitelisted or overlooked in network monitoring systems, this technique helps attackers evade detection. Traditional security measures may not flag the encrypted traffic, allowing them to operate undetected for extended periods.
4. Data Exfiltration and Command Execution: Through the established tunnel, attackers can exfiltrate sensitive data, upload additional malware, or issue commands to other compromised systems within the network, broadening their attack surface.
The Underlying Principles of Ransomware Tactics
The successful execution of these ransomware attacks hinges on several key principles of cybersecurity and network operations:
- Persistence: Attackers aim to establish a long-term presence within a network. By using ESXi systems as a gateway, they ensure that they can maintain access even if initial access points are discovered and mitigated.
- Obfuscation: The use of SSH tunnels allows for the obfuscation of malicious activities. By disguising their traffic as legitimate encrypted SSH communications, attackers can evade traditional detection mechanisms.
- Exploitation of Trust: Many organizations inherently trust internal traffic, particularly that which is encrypted. Attackers exploit this trust by leveraging encrypted communications to perform malicious activities without raising suspicion.
- Segmentation and Lateral Movement: Once inside a network, attackers often move laterally, seeking additional systems to compromise. The centralized nature of ESXi environments makes it easier for them to pivot and access other critical resources.
Conclusion
The targeting of ESXi systems by ransomware through stealthy SSH tunnels represents a sophisticated evolution in cyber threats. As organizations increasingly rely on virtualized environments, the need for robust security measures becomes paramount. Understanding the mechanics of these attacks allows cybersecurity professionals to better defend against them, emphasizing the importance of monitoring, segmentation, and timely patch management. By remaining vigilant and proactive, organizations can mitigate the risks associated with these stealthy and insidious attacks.